Student Demographics & Diversity
Take a look at the student demographics for Accounting Technology/Bookkeeping graduates at Pasco-Hernando State College, by degree type.
Program-wide, Accounting Technology/Bookkeeping graduates at Pasco-Hernando State College are 53% women (8) and 47% men (7).
Accounting Technology/Bookkeeping Associate’s Program at Pasco-Hernando State College
Of the 8 associate’s accounting technology/bookkeeping degrees awarded at Pasco-Hernando State College, 75% were women (6) and 25% were men (2).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Accounting Technology/Bookkeeping associate’s degree recipients at Pasco-Hernando State College.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 6 |
| Two or More Races | 1 |
| Unknown | 1 |
Racial-ethnic minorities make up 12% of Accounting Technology/Bookkeeping associate’s degree recipients at Pasco-Hernando State College, below the national average of 52%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
Top-Paying Careers for Accounting Technology/Bookkeeping Graduates
Those who complete Accounting Technology/Bookkeeping program at Pasco-Hernando State College go on to a range of careers. The table below ranks the top-paying careers for Accounting Technology/Bookkeeping majors, ordered by median annual salary:
| Occupation | Nationwide Median Wage |
|---|---|
| Tax Preparers | $67,542 |
| Bookkeeping, Accounting, and Auditing Clerks | $63,707 |
| Payroll and Timekeeping Clerks | $62,520 |
| Statistical Assistants | $58,190 |
| Brokerage Clerks | $52,416 |
